Contact icons

A contact icon, called an "avatar" on some services, is an image which represents a person; while some people use their actual picture, others use something else entirely. You can specify your own, and it will be sent to your contacts. Your contacts' icons are sent to you, though you can choose to override their image with one of your choice.


Contact icons and the Apple Address Book

If you specify contacts' instant messaging information within their Address Book Cards in the Apple Address Book, the icon you set for that will be used automatically if they do not choose one of their own to send you and you don't override it within Adium.

If you have a Me card, the icon set for it will be sent by default to your contacts, unless you override it within Adium.

You can change these behaviors via Adium → Preferences → Advanced → Address Book.

For more details, see Address Book Integration.


Setting your own contact icon

Adium supports contact icons on most services.

If you want to set an icon on all your accounts (a global icon):

  1. Choose Preferences from the Adium menu.
  2. Click on the Personal tab.
  3. Set the icon.

If you want to set a different icon for a specific account:

  1. Choose Preferences from the Adium menu.
  2. Click on Accounts.
  3. Double-click on the account.
  4. Click on the Personal tab.
  5. Click on "Use this icon:".
  6. Set the icon.

Note: Changing the global icon won't change any accounts to which you've assigned their own icon. If you'd like those accounts to use the global icon instead, you'll need to edit each one as described above and set it back to "Use global icon".

There are two ways to set the icon:

Drag-and-drop

Drag an image or image file into the image well above the "Choose Icon..." button.

Drag-and-drop is the only way to set animated contact icons ("animated GIFs") and keep the animation.

Image Picker

  1. Click on "Choose Icon...".
  2. Drag a file into the Image Picker, or click "Choose..." and open an image file.

or

  1. Click the camera icon to take a picture (available only if your Mac has a webcam)
  2. The image may then be cropped or panned within the image picker.
  3. Click OK.

You cannot use the Image Picker to set animated buddy icons. The animation will be removed.


Setting your own animated contact icon

When using AIM and XMPP, Adium supports animated contact icons in the form of .gif files. To set an animated contact icon, drag the .gif file from the Finder into the image well in the "Personal" tab of your account's settings. Note that you must drag the file into the image well; you will not be able to use the animation of the icon if you use the Image Picker or press the "Choose Icon" button to select it.

AIM buddy icons must be between 48x48 and 50x50 pixels, XMPP icons have a size limit of 96x96. When an image is resized, its animation is lost, so if Adium has to resize your image, you will lose its animation. AIM animated contact icons therefore can not be more than 50x50 pixels, XMPP animated icons no more than 96x96.


Setting an icon for a contact

If you set an icon for a contact, it will override any icon they may have chosen.

  • Get Info on the contact by selecting the contact then choosing Get Info from the Contact menu.
  • Double click the icon space in the top-lefthand corner of the window.
  • Select an icon.
  • Preserving transparency of an icon follows the same rules as setting animated contact icons.

Removing a set icon for a contact

  • Get Info on the contact by selecting the contact then choosing Get Info from the Contact menu.
  • Click the contact's icon.
  • Press Delete / Backspace.

Where icons are saved

Icons, once retrieved, are cached at ~/Library/Caches/Adium/Default.

Recent icons set via the icon picker (both for contacts and for yourself) are cached at ~/Library/Images/iChat Recent Pictures, and such recent icons are shared with iChat.

Icons should be retrieved automatically from your contacts when you sign on and when contacts change icons. In AIM, exchanging two messages with a contact may be necessary for the icon to be retrieved, depending upon what messaging client the contact is using. On some services getting info on a contact via Get Info may trigger an icon retrieval.